Transitioning Away from VHS Technology

As of June 1st, 2011, Instructional Computing will no longer be supporting VHS in any of the technology classrooms, with the plan to systematically remove VHS players from specific areas over the course of the next 12 months. 

To help make the transition easier, Instructional Computing will be working with the Faculty Resource Center to provide the means to digitize your media and help ensure you are comfortable with the change in technology.   We will assist you with the transfer of your old VHS media to DVD or online streaming format (linkable directly from your MyGateway site), as well as instruction on how to use the new media formats.
